DEVELOPMENT OF TECHNOLOGY AND METHODS OF CONTROL OF BIFUNCTIONAL OINTMENT

Abstract

A new bifunctional ointment with chondroitin sulfate and celecoxib on a hydrophilic base was developed. The optimum conditions of the technology and technological properties of the ointment were determined. The techniques for quantitativecontrol of active components in a bifunctional ointment are developed. Quantitative determination of chondroitin sulfate in an ointment was conducted by turbidimetric titration. A relative error of determination with confidence probability P=95% is not more than 2,01%. Quantitative determination of celecoxib was conducted by spectrophotometry. A relative error of determination with confidence probability P=95% is not more than 3,22%.
